The #1 Christmas movie in Michigan is Irving Berlin's 1942 classic Holiday Inn, starring Bing Crosby, Fred Astaire, and Marjorie Reynolds. According to IMDB, Holiday Inn's synopsis is:

At an inn which is only open on holidays, a crooner and a hoofer vie for the affections of a beautiful up-and-coming performer.
